WebMay 17, 2009 · You could run it silently using a Windows Script file instead. The Run Method allows you running a script in invisible mode. Create a .vbs file like this one. Dim WinScriptHost Set WinScriptHost = CreateObject ("WScript.Shell") WinScriptHost.Run Chr (34) & "C:\Scheduled Jobs\mybat.bat" & Chr (34), 0 Set WinScriptHost = Nothing. and … WebFeb 23, 2024 · MSDN says the default value is disabled, but that's wrong, it defaults to 3 days.
